Mercedes Thomas

Mercedes Thomas also known as “Mercedes the NP” is a health content writer, advanced practice nurse, and maternal-child health consultant. She is also the author of the best-selling book What in the Baby?!?: The Modern Mama’s Guide to Confidently Caring for Your Baby and Surviving the Postpartum Period, written to help expectant mothers and new parents transition into the new normal of parenthood. She has been in the nursing field for over a decade and has a true passion for educating through the use of her words and digital content.

Education

Mercedes completed her undergraduate nursing studies at Emory University in Atlanta, GA, and went on to earn her Pediatric Primary Care Nurse Practitioner degree from the University of South Alabama. Her clinical background includes working in the neonatal intensive care unit (NICU), both inpatient and primary care pediatrics, quality improvement and case management. She is also an International Board Certified Lactation Consultant (IBCLC).

The Business

Thomas Health Education and Consulting, she creates engaging digital content that focuses on educating families, and professionals about maternal health, lactation, pediatrics and preventative healthcare. In 2020, Mercedes was named the Washington Parent Pick in the category of breastfeeding support. She has also been recognized by the founders of Black Breastfeeding Week as a “brave innovator” in her pursuits to support lactation care and education in her community.
